Career Teachers is seeking an SEMH Teaching Assistant in Greater London to support children with Social, Emotional, and Mental Health needs. This full-time role offers the opportunity to build trusting relationships, implement behaviour support strategies, and make a significant impact on pupils' lives.
Applicants should be compassionate and resilient, with a passion for helping vulnerable students. A DBS check is required, and ongoing training and career development opportunities are provided.

How to prepare for a job interview at Career Teachers
β¨Know Your Stuff
Familiarise yourself with the specific needs of students with Social, Emotional, and Mental Health challenges. Research effective behaviour support strategies and be ready to discuss how you can implement them in the classroom.
β¨Show Your Compassion
During the interview, share personal experiences or examples that highlight your compassion and resilience. This role is all about building trusting relationships, so let your genuine passion for helping vulnerable students shine through.
β¨Ask Thoughtful Questions
Prepare some insightful questions about the school's approach to supporting SEMH students. This shows your interest in the role and helps you understand how you can contribute to their mission.
β¨Be Ready for Scenario-Based Questions
Expect to face scenario-based questions that assess your problem-solving skills and ability to handle challenging situations. Think of examples from your past experiences where you've successfully supported students or managed difficult behaviours.
